Dec 22, 2023
Oil price recovers above $74 as Angola leaves OPEC cartel over lower production quotas
Oil prices are back on track towards $84 on Friday, propelled by geopolitical tensions in the Red Sea. Still making headlines going into these last hours of trading before Christmas, Houthi rebels have made the Red Sea a no-go zone for all big freight
Đọc thêm